forbidden - Meaning in Hindi

Meaning of forbidden in Hindi

Adjective

  • निषिद्ध'
  • हराम
  • मना किया हुआ
  • वर्जित

forbidden Definition

Adjective

  • not allowed; banned.

forbidden Example

  • There are many things I'm forbidden from telling you. ( ऐसी बहुत सी बातें हैं जो मुझे आपको बताने से मना करती हैं। )
  • You're forbidden from entering, Rhyn. ( आपको प्रवेश करने से मना किया गया है, Rhyn। )
  • The kitten gazed wistfully at the forbidden fruit. ( बिल्ली के बच्चे ने निषिद्ध फल को ध्यान से देखा। )
  • That's not forbidden by his law. ( यह उसके कानून द्वारा निषिद्ध नहीं है। )
